IN VIVO QUANTIFICATION OF A VARIATION OF OXYGENATION IN A TISSUE BY USING A MAGNETIC RESONANCE IMAGING TECHNIQUE

摘要

The invention relates to a device (200) and a method for quantifying a variation of oxygenation in a tissue (10) by using a magnetic resonance imaging technique. The variation of oxygenation in a tissue (10) can be quantified from a measured variation of a proton longitudinal relaxation rate ”R1 and from calibration data. The method of the invention is characterized in that the variation of proton longitudinal relaxation rate ”R1 that is used is a variation of proton longitudinal relaxation rate of lipids rather than a variation of proton longitudinal relaxation rate of water molecules.
